From 62331fcba3acbdc6c00d15cb6ee1b85a85dccf1b Mon Sep 17 00:00:00 2001 From: Rucha Mahabal Date: Mon, 31 Jan 2022 13:49:37 +0530 Subject: [PATCH] test: validation for no name specified --- frappe/tests/test_naming.py |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/frappe/tests/test_naming.py b/frappe/tests/test_naming.py index c1aba4e88e..16bfeb4858 100644 --- a/frappe/tests/test_naming.py +++ b/frappe/tests/test_naming.py @@ -248,6 +248,13 @@ class TestNaming(unittest.TestCase): }) self.assertRaises(frappe.NameError, tag.insert) + # case 4: no name specified + tag = frappe.get_doc({ + 'doctype': 'Tag', + '__newname': '' + }) + self.assertRaises(frappe.ValidationError, tag.insert) + def make_invalid_todo(): frappe.get_doc({